Now, EWJ is a luxurious watch and
jewellery retailer both in Hong Kong
and Macau. The company focuses on
top Swiss brands of watches and also
designs and sells jewellery products
to middle and high income earners all
over the world. The average customer
spends about HK$ 30,000 on a pur-
chase.
At present the company has 11
stores in major business areas in Hong
Kong and Macau and plans to open
more: “Our main customers are from
China and Hong Kong, as well as
